Zardaín

Zardaín is one of 44 parishes (administrative divisions) in Tineo, a municipality within the province and autonomous community of Asturias, in northern Spain. It is 2.12 km in size, with a population of 93.

Calleras

Calleras (Caeras) is one of 44 parishes (administrative divisions) in Tineo, a municipality within the province and autonomous community of Asturias, in northern Spain. The village of Calleras has a church of noteworthy architecture, built late in the 19th century, with enormous dimensions to accommodate its Baroque altar from a disappeared monastery in Belmonte de Miranda.
